Job Title: VP & Quality Control ("QC") Officer
Department: BSA Department (HQ Office)

We are looking for a VP & Quality Control ("QC") Officer to join our BSA department team. The Quality Control Officer is responsible for ensuring that the BSA department and OFAC related activities/programs adequately maintain quality standards defined by Open Bank for various programs and processes. A candidate who is bilingual in English & Korean is preferred.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Gain a thorough understanding of the Bank's policies and procedures related to the BSA/OFAC rules and their application within the BSA/OFAC Department.
  • Implements, performs, and documents assigned control reviews; performs and conducts testing based on detailed procedures and processes. Identifies issues, exceptions, and patterns, escalates to management for resolution, and formally documents findings.
  • Evaluate the effectiveness of processes to ensure that appropriate risk factors were addressed by BSA/OFAC senior management.
  • Prepare detailed work papers to support findings and provide clear and concise statements/explanations regarding findings.
  • Ensure all BSA/OFAC-related issues are remediated accurately and promptly
  • Participate in internal audits and regulatory exams, including interfacing with auditors and examiners to provide information, documentation, and support as needed.
  • Monitor the issues remediation process to ensure that action plans are executed promptly and adequately.
  • Engage in training event developments to further enhance the staff's understanding of current BSA/AML/CFT/OFAC events and/or weaknesses detected within the department.
